返回

让老旧电脑焕发新生:将Windows 7替换为CentOS 7,打造私人工作室开发服务器

前端

前言

许多人都有旧电脑闲置在家中,吃灰浪费。本文将分享如何将一台老旧的Windows 7电脑升级改造为CentOS 7开发服务器,让它重新焕发新生。我们将一步步引导您完成从安装操作系统到配置各种开发环境,如SVN、Git、Jenkins、Nginx、MySQL和Redis等。这篇教程适合初学者和有经验的Linux用户,帮助您轻松搭建一个功能齐全的开发服务器,满足工作室或个人的开发需求。

准备工作

在开始之前,我们需要准备以下物品:

  • 一台旧电脑(最好是x86-64架构,至少有4GB内存和50GB存储空间)
  • 一个U盘(至少8GB)
  • CentOS 7 ISO镜像文件
  • 一套螺丝刀
  • 一个网线(可选)

步骤一:安装CentOS 7

  1. 将CentOS 7 ISO镜像文件刻录到U盘。
  2. 关闭电脑,并将U盘插入USB接口。
  3. 开启电脑,并进入BIOS设置(通常按F1、F2或Del键)。
  4. 将U盘设置为第一启动项。
  5. 保存设置并退出BIOS。
  6. 电脑将从U盘启动,并进入CentOS 7安装程序。
  7. 按照屏幕上的提示进行安装,选择语言、键盘布局、磁盘分区等选项。
  8. 安装完成后,系统将自动重启。

步骤二:配置网络

  1. 连接网线(如果需要)。
  2. 打开终端(按Ctrl+Alt+T)。
  3. 输入以下命令启用网络服务:
systemctl enable NetworkManager.service
systemctl start NetworkManager.service
  1. 输入以下命令查看网络接口:
ip addr
  1. 记下网络接口的名称(通常是eth0)。

步骤三:安装基本软件

  1. 输入以下命令更新软件包:
yum update -y
  1. 输入以下命令安装基本软件包:
yum install -y vim nano wget curl zip unzip tar gzip bzip2

步骤四:安装开发环境

  1. SVN
yum install -y subversion
  1. Git
yum install -y git
  1. Jenkins
yum install -y jenkins
  1. Nginx
yum install -y nginx
  1. MySQL
yum install -y mariadb-server
  1. Redis
yum install -y redis

步骤五:配置开发环境

  1. SVN
svnadmin create /var/svn/myrepo
chown -R apache:apache /var/svn
systemctl enable svnserve.service
systemctl start svnserve.service
  1. Git
git config --global user.name "Your Name"
git config --global user.email "your@email.com"
  1. Jenkins
systemctl enable jenkins.service
systemctl start jenkins.service
  1. Nginx
systemctl enable nginx.service
systemctl start nginx.service
  1. MySQL
systemctl enable mariadb.service
systemctl start mariadb.service
mysql_secure_installation
  1. Redis
systemctl enable redis.service
systemctl start redis.service

结语

恭喜您,您已经成功地将一台老旧的Windows 7电脑升级改造为CentOS 7开发服务器。现在,您可以使用它来搭建各种开发环境,满足您和团队的开发需求。希望本文对您有所帮助,也希望您能享受使用Linux的乐趣。